"Kung Fu Panda" is a 2008 animated martial arts comedy film directed by John Stevenson and Mark Osborne, produced by DreamWorks Animation. The film follows the story of Po, a clumsy, overweight panda who dreams of becoming a kung fu master. When he is unexpectedly chosen as the Dragon Warrior to fulfill an ancient prophecy, Po must train under the wise Master Shifu and the Furious Five — Tigress, Monkey, Mantis, Viper, and Crane — to defend the Valley of Peace from the villainous Tai Lung.
"Kung Fu Panda" received widespread critical acclaim for its stunning animation, engaging storyline, and well-rounded characters. Jack Black's energetic performance as the voice of Po added depth and humor to the character, while the supporting cast, including Dustin Hoffman, Angelina Jolie, Jackie Chan, Seth Rogen, Lucy Liu, and David Cross, brought their respective characters to life with charm and wit.
The film's blend of humor, heart, and action appealed to audiences of all ages, making it a commercial success at the box office. Its themes of self-discovery, perseverance, and the importance of friendship resonated with viewers, earning "Kung Fu Panda" a place as one of DreamWorks Animation's most beloved and iconic films.
Overall, "Kung Fu Panda" is celebrated as a modern animated classic, known for its breathtaking animation, memorable characters, and universal messages of empowerment and acceptance. It spawned two successful sequels, as well as television series, spin-off shorts, and merchandise, solidifying its status as a beloved franchise in the world of animation.
